Abstract: Natural plant parts and extracts of plants selected from the group consisting of Quercus infectoria, Rhus chinensis and Terminalia chebula containing compounds such as gallic acid, derivative of gallic acid, gallotannins and hydrolysable tannins have been found to control coccidiosis in poultry and, more specifically, coccidiosis caused by Eimeria spp. The plant parts and natural extracts result in a reduction of lesion score, oocysts per gram of fecal matter and mortality.

Abstract: The present invention provides a method for preventing or treating an allergic disease, comprising administering to a subject a composition comprising an extract from Illicium verum as an active ingredient. The extract from Illicium verum of the present invention reduces the secretion amount of increased histamine by compound 48/80 and the production amount of the increased allergenic cytokines (TNF-?, IL-4 and IL-8) by PMA and A23187. The Illicium verum extract of the present invention reduces edema, dermatitis and IgE concentration of serum in atopic dermatitis mouse model. The Illicium verum extract of the present invention may be efficiently use for prevention, improvement or treatment of various allergic disease such as edema, hypersensitivity, contact dermatitis, atopic dermatitis, skin allergy, asthma or urticaria as pharmaceutical compositions, skin external applications, cosmetic compositions or food compositions.

Abstract: The invention discloses a method for manufacturing an extract of Rhinacanthus nasutus (L.) Kurz in order to obtain the extract of Rhinacanthus nasutus (L.) Kurz with improved contents of active ingredients, wherein the method comprising the steps of: soaking a raw sample of Rhinacanthus nasutus (L.) Kurz with a processing reagent at 22 to 37° C. for 12 to 36 hours; boiling the soaked product at 1 atm, 95 to 105° C. for 15 minutes to 1 hour to obtain the processed sample of Rhinacanthus nasutus (L.) Kurz; extracting the processed sample of Rhinacanthus nasutus (L.) Kurz by 95% ethanol at 50° C.

Abstract: Methods of making safe extracts of Curcuma longa L. are provided. The processes provided include methods that use an extraction solvent that is at least substantially non-toxic and useful also as a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ier in liquid dosage forms. The processes can produce a significantly higher yield from a single extraction than the state-of-the-art processes. For example, liquid dosage forms can be produced directly from the extraction process without requiring removal of the extraction solvent, reducing complexity and cost of processing over the state-of-the-art. Methods of making microemulsions and nanoemulsions are also provided to enhance the bioavailability and stability of the extracts.

Abstract: A composition for topical application to a mucosal body site contains a combination of L-arginine, niacin, and a cooling compound. In one embodiment the composition contains from about 2% to about 7% by weight of a nitric oxide releasing substance selected from the group consisting of L-arginine, L-arginine salts and L-arginine derivatives. The composition also contains from about 0.05% to about 0.5% by weight niacin, and from about 0.1% to about 1% by weight of at least one compound capable of providing a sensation of cooling to the body site of application.

Abstract: The present invention discloses the use of a lycopene coated with a water non-soluble thin film comprising amphiphilic protein polymer for coloring with red color, foods, pharmaceuticals or cosmetics having fat and/or oil contents higher than 5%. The invention further discloses a process for the preparation of stable lycopene formulation comprising (a) treating an isolated protein to form a protein in a molecular form; (b) dispersing lycopene in an aqueous solution comprising an isolated protein in a molecular form; (c) grinding said dispersion to form lycopene particle size of 1 to 10 ?m forming an homogenized mixture comprising fine particles; and optionally (d) drying the homogenized mixture.
